Hair loss is a widespread issue affecting millions globally, with men being the primary sufferers. It’s a problem that can cause significant psychological distress and reduced self-esteem. Among the various solutions available, hair transplants have emerged as one of the most promising. As opposed to other remedies that only promise to thicken your hair, hair transplants provide a permanent solution, giving you a full head of natural-looking hair.

Post-Procedure Care: Ensuring the Success of Your Hair Transplant

Once you’ve undergone a hair transplant, it’s crucial to know how to maintain the results and ensure a smooth recovery. Usually, you can return to your routine within 24 hours after the procedure. However, you may notice some temporary redness and swelling around the transplant area, a typical side effect of the surgery.

Proper hair care post-procedure is essential for the success of the transplant. Treat your scalp gently, especially in the first 14 days following surgery. Using special shampoos free of harsh chemicals can prevent irritation and promote the healing of your scalp.

Embracing the New You: Post-Transplant Hair Growth

About a month after the procedure, you might notice your transplanted hair follicles falling out. While this might seem alarming, it’s a normal part of the process known as ‘shock loss.’ Your hair will grow back soon, and you can style it.

Expect a visible improvement in your hair’s thickness and overall health about a year after the transplant.
